144.SARAH6 LOVETT (GEORGE W5, JENNIE4LOWREY, NANNIE3WATTS, GI-GO-NE-LI2I, U-LU-TSE1) was born 1854, and died 1886.She married DEERTRACK CANDY Bef. 1880, son of JACKSON CANDY and ELSEY DARKEY.He was born 1855 in Illinois Dist, CNW, and died November 1903 in Illinois Dist, CNW.
More About SARAH LOVETT:
1880 Census [CN]: Illinois, 415 as Sarah Candy
More About DEERTRACK CANDY:
1880 Census [CN]: Illinois, 414
1890 Census [CN]: Illinois, 995
1902-07 Dawes roll: card# 9194, roll# 20996
Blood: Full Blood Cherokee
Occupation: 1890, Farmer
Child of SARAH LOVETT and DEERTRACK CANDY is:
i. | JOHN7 CANDY, b. 1881; d. September 08, 1917. |
More About JOHN CANDY: 1890 Census [CN]: Illinois, 997 1902-07 Dawes roll: card# 9194, roll# 20997 1906-09 Miller roll: Cookson, OK, ap# 14169, roll# 6600 Blood: Full Blood Cherokee |

148.MARY ELIZABETH6 DAVIS (MARY5BURNS, AKY4LOWREY, NANNIE3WATTS, GI-GO-NE-LI2I, U-LU-TSE1) was born March 25, 1846, and died Aft. 1906.She married (1) ROBERT HARRISON AKIN Bef. 1865.He was born Abt. 1840.She married (2) THEADORE FREELAND FOLSOM Bef. 1869.He was born Abt. 1840.She married (3) MARK P BEAN Bef. 1871, son of JOHN BEAN and RUTH STARR.He was born September 26, 1842, and died March 08, 1905.
More About MARY ELIZABETH DAVIS:
1851 Drennan roll: Flint Dist, 231
1880 Census [CN]: Flint, 542 as Mary Fulsom
1890 Census [CN]: Flint, 1329 as Wutty Bean
1902-07 Dawes roll: card# 819, roll# 2234 as Mary Fulsom
1906-09 Miller roll: Stilwell, OK, ap# 5282, roll# 11955 as Mary E Fulsom
Blood: 1/4 Cherokee
Occupation: 1890, Housekeeper
Notes for MARK P BEAN:
www.rootsweb.com/~okbits/stilwellstandard.html
Stilwell Standard, Adair Co, OK, Mar 30, 1905; Resolution of Respect; Whereas in view of the loss we have sustained by the death of our friend and brother Mark Bean, who departed this life on March 8, 1905 and of the still heavier loss sustained by those who were nearer and dearer to him, Therefore be it resolved, that in regretting his removal from our midst, we mourn for one who was in every way a true "Anti" [Ally?] and worthy of our respect; Resolved, That we sincerely condole with the family of the deceased in the dispensation of Divine providence to afflict them and commend them for consolation to Him who doeth all things best and whom chastisements are meant in mercy; Resolved, That this heartfelt testimonial of our sympathy and sorrow be forwarded to the family of our departed Brother by Oak Grove Lodge No 2, A.H.T.A., and a copy be sent the Weekly News and a copy be sent the Stilwell Standard for publication and a copy be spread on the minutes of this lodge; Be it Further Resolved, That the A.H.T.A. Hall be drapped in mourning for thirty days. C W Addington, J G Alberty, W D Bigby, Committee
More About MARK P BEAN:
1851 Old Settler roll: Flint Dist, 60 (1896 page 11)
1880 Census [CN]: Tahlequah, 159
1890 Census [CN]: Going Snake, 1353
1894-96 O.S. payroll: Evansville, page 11
1902-07 Dawes roll: card# 647, roll# 1850
Blood: 1/8 Cherokee
Clan: Ani'-Wa'ya = Wolf Clan (Nanye'hi)
Occupation 1: 1880, School Teacher
Occupation 2: 1890, Farmer
Child of MARY DAVIS and ROBERT AKIN is:
376. | i. | ANNIE7 AKIN, b. 1865; d. Aft. 1906. |
Child of MARY DAVIS and THEADORE FOLSOM is:
ii. | JOHN F7 FOLSOM, b. 1869; d. Aft. 1906. |
Children of MARY DAVIS and MARK BEAN are:
377. | iii. | EDGAR HARRIS7 BEAN, b. 1871; d. Aft. 1906. | |
iv. | THOMAS BEAN, b. 1873; d. Bet. 1890 - 1902. |
More About THOMAS BEAN: 1880 Census [CN]: Flint, 545 as Thomas Fulsom 1890 Census [CN]: Flint, 1331 as Thomas Bean |
Children of MARY ELIZABETH DAVIS are:
v. | WILLIAM7 DANNENBERG, b. 1875; d. Bet. 1890 - 1902. |
More About WILLIAM DANNENBERG: 1880 Census [CN]: Flint, 546 as William Fulsom 1890 Census [CN]: Flint, 1332 as Willie Danenberg |
vi. | GEORGE FULSOM, b. 1880; d. Bet. 1880 - 1890. |
More About GEORGE FULSOM: 1880 Census [CN]: Flint, 547 as George Fulsom "3 months old" |
